I am a contemporary Australian artist who specializes in large scale figurative drawing.
My studio is on the edge of Lake Macquarie.
Life drawing has always been at the core of my practice the figure dominating my ‘oeuvre ‘
My current body of work employs potent, dynamic figures frozen or ‘Suspended’ in motion and time, which challenge and reposition the passive plasticity of women historically represented in Western art whilst assimilating issues in the world around me.
​
I employ a range of research methods including recording acrobatic performance through photography, often editing with Photoshop.
The mediums pastel, watercolor and charcoal are often utilized to produce multi layered works on paper attempting to capture fluidity, form, drama and time.
Artemesia Gentilleschi, Picasso, Kathe Kollwitz, Paula Rego, Wendy Sharpe and Chris Orchard have been influential in my art making approaches.
Selected finalist exhibitions include the prestigious Adelaide Perry Drawing Prize ,Jacaranda Drawing Prize, Kennedy Prize, Sue McCrea Drawing prize , and the 2021 and 2022 National Capital Art Prize whilst awarded The Lake Mac Artist and Creator for 2021.
During 2022 I was selected in the Exploration 22 exhibition at Flinders Lane Gallery, and a finalist in the Blackstone Works on Paper Prize. I am currently exhibiting 'Suspended' my first solo show in Newcastle
NSW.
